Fairbairn Guest Farm is situated 14 km outside of Maclear on Rhodes Road. The Guest Farm is surrounded by spectacular mountains, waterfalls, rivers, streams and indigenous forests - only nature`s best.

The house has a lovely “stoep” where you can enjoy your morning awakening by breathing in the fresh mountain air. Laze back on the bench and watch the sunrise while listening to the birds greet the day.

The mountains and breathtaking scenery is topped with snow in the winter and covered with nature`s green in the summer. Streams filled with trout flow through the country side and there is a number of hiking trails for the explorer at heart.

Directions:

Recommended Routes to Maclear

From Bloemfontein:
Aliwal North, Lady Grey (by-pass), Barkly-East, Elliot, Ugie. 450 km

From East-London:
Route 1 (via Transkei): Butterworth, Idutywa, Umtata, Tsolo. Watch out for the Tsolo turnoff - it is not clearly marked. The turnoff is opposite a Caltex filling station 40 km from Umtata.

Route 2: Queenstown, Lady Frere, Cala, Elliot, Ugie. 370 km.

From Durban:
Port Shepstone, Harding, Kokstad, Matatiele, Mt Fletcher. 500 km.

From Cape Town:
N1 to Beaufort West, Aberdeen, Graaf Reinet, Middelburg, Steynsburg, Molteno, Dordrecht, Indwe, Elliot, and Ugie. 1 300 km.

The above routes are tarred all the way.


General Information

Construction of the tar surface between Maclear and Mt Fletcher is now complete.

The road to Rhodes which turns off the Maclear-Mt Fletcher Road (marked on some maps as a scenic route) is in a very bad condition and should not be attempted when wet. The road from Maclear to Rhodes is in poor condition and due to loose stones and 'middelmannetjies', not recommended for cars. Vehicles with higher clearance (like Toyota Ventures) should not experience any difficulty.

The construction of the road between Elliot, Cala, Lady Frere has been completed.

Watch out for speed humps outside and inside Elliot and Ugie. The humps are atrocious and will severely damage a vehicle - even at 60km/hour. Speed traps are common at the entrance to and exits from Maclear, Ugie, Elliot, Indwe, Barkly-East and Dordrecht.

The speed limit in the old Transkei is still 100 km/hour.

Speed traps in the Kei cuttings are common - beware!
